Factors to Consider When Choosing Home Science Experiment Kits

Choosing the right home science experiment kit involves more than just counting experiments. It’s important to consider the child’s age, safety features, and the range of scientific disciplines covered. A well-rounded kit should encourage curiosity while being easy to use and durable enough to last through multiple sessions. Budget and brand reputation also play roles in making a satisfying purchase. Here are key factors to keep in mind before selecting a kit.

Age Appropriateness and Safety

Ensuring the kit matches the child’s age is essential for safety and engagement. Kits designed for younger children typically feature larger, non-toxic parts and simplified instructions, reducing frustration and hazard risks. For older kids or teens, more complex experiments can foster deeper understanding but still require supervision. Always check the recommended age range and safety warnings to avoid disappointment or accidents.

Number and Variety of Experiments

More experiments can mean greater value, but quality matters more than quantity. A kit with a wide range of experiments across different scientific fields like chemistry, physics, and earth sciences offers a richer learning experience. However, if the experiments are poorly explained or poorly constructed, the educational benefit diminishes. Balance the number of experiments with the clarity of instructions and the quality of included tools.

Tool and Material Quality

Durability and safety are tied closely to the quality of tools and materials. Cheaper kits may include flimsy beakers, test tubes, or unreliable chemicals, leading to frustration or safety concerns. Premium kits often provide sturdy, reusable tools and higher-quality chemicals, which can be worth the investment for regular use. Think about whether you’ll want to reuse parts for ongoing projects or future experiments.

Educational Value and Engagement

Look for kits that include clear instructions, scientific explanations, and opportunities for hands-on discovery. Some kits incorporate role-play or creative activities that make science memorable. Kits that make the experiments feel like real scientific work—complete with proper terminology and procedures—tend to foster a deeper interest and understanding. Beware of kits that oversimplify or lack enough educational context.

Price and Brand Reputation

While budget-friendly options are tempting, investing in reputable brands like National Geographic often guarantees safety, quality, and educational value. Premium kits tend to be more durable and comprehensive but come at a higher cost. Conversely, lower-priced kits may be suitable for casual use or as introductory sets, but they might not withstand frequent handling or provide the same level of engagement. Consider your long-term goals and how often the kit will be used.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are home science experiment kits safe for young children?

Most home science kits designed for children come with safety features such as non-toxic chemicals and larger, child-friendly tools. Always check the recommended age range and supervise children during experiments. Safety instructions should be clear and easy to follow, and it’s best to avoid kits with small parts for very young kids to prevent choking hazards. Proper supervision and reading safety warnings are key to ensuring a safe, fun experience.

What should I look for in a science experiment kit for beginners?

Beginners benefit from kits that have simple, step-by-step instructions and fewer experiments to prevent overwhelm. Look for kits with clear explanations of scientific concepts to foster understanding. Durability of tools and safety features are also important for a smooth experience. Kits that focus on one scientific discipline at a time, like basic chemistry or physics, can build confidence and curiosity before moving to more complex sets.

How important is the variety of experiments in choosing a kit?

The variety of experiments can significantly enhance learning by exposing kids to multiple scientific fields and methods. A diverse kit keeps children engaged longer and helps them discover what areas interest them most. However, the quality of each experiment is more important than sheer quantity. Focus on kits that offer engaging, well-explained activities across different topics for a balanced educational experience.

Can I reuse the tools and chemicals in these kits?

Reusable tools like beakers, test tubes, and safety goggles are common in higher-quality kits and add value over time. Chemicals, however, are usually single-use and should be disposed of properly after each experiment. Some kits include refill options or additional chemical packs, which can extend the use of the tools. Always check the product details to see if the kit is designed for repeated use and how to safely handle and store materials.

Are online or app-based guides better for conducting experiments?

Many kits now include digital resources like videos, apps, or online guides that can enhance the experience by providing visual demonstrations and additional explanations. These can be especially helpful for visual learners or for troubleshooting. However, physical manuals are often more reliable and accessible in environments with limited internet access. Combining both can offer a richer, more interactive learning experience.
